Task Analysis

To identify and understand the activities to be performed by users when interacting with a website or app.

Explore Resources
Instagram of AlphabagFacebook of AlphabagFacebook of AlphabagFacebook of Alphabag

Knowledge Brief

1. Introduction to Task Analysis

Task analysis is a method used in user experience (UX) research and design to identify and understand the specific activities users perform when interacting with a website, application, or system. By breaking down user tasks into manageable steps, task analysis helps designers and developers gain insights into user behavior, preferences, and pain points.

2. Importance of Task Analysis

  • Understanding User Behavior: Task analysis provides deep insights into how users interact with a digital product, including their goals, motivations, and challenges. This understanding allows designers to tailor user experiences to meet the needs and expectations of the target audience effectively.
  • Optimizing User Interface: By analyzing user tasks, designers can identify opportunities to streamline workflows, improve navigation, and enhance overall usability. Task analysis helps optimize the user interface (UI) design to make interactions intuitive, efficient, and enjoyable for users.

3. Related Knowledge

  • Landing Page: Task analysis can help evaluate the effectiveness of landing pages in guiding users towards specific actions or goals. By understanding user tasks and behaviors on landing pages, designers can optimize layout, content, and calls-to-action to improve conversion rates and user engagement.
  • Native App: Task analysis is crucial for understanding how users interact with native apps across different platforms (e.g., iOS, Android). By analyzing user tasks within the app, designers can optimize features, navigation, and functionality to enhance the overall user experience.
  • Hybrid App: Similar to native apps, task analysis for hybrid apps involves understanding user tasks and behaviors across multiple platforms. Insights from task analysis inform iterative improvements to ensure consistency and usability across various devices and operating systems.

4. Interconnectedness with Related Knowledge

Task analysis is interconnected with landing pages, native apps, hybrid apps, A/B testing, user feedback, and error analysis. Insights gained from task analysis inform the design and development process, guiding improvements in user interface, functionality, and overall user experience.

5. Implementing Task Analysis Strategy

  • Define User Tasks: Identify the specific tasks users need to perform when interacting with the digital product. This may include actions such as browsing content, completing forms, making purchases, or navigating through menus.
  • Conduct User Observation: Observe real users as they perform the identified tasks, either through controlled usability testing sessions or naturalistic observations. Take note of any challenges, errors, or inefficiencies encountered during task execution.
  • Analyze Task Performance: Analyze the data collected during user observation to identify patterns, trends, and areas for improvement. Look for common pain points, usability issues, or deviations from expected task completion paths.
  • Iterative Design: Use insights from task analysis to iteratively refine the design and functionality of the digital product. Make adjustments to the user interface, navigation flow, and interaction design to address identified issues and enhance overall usability.

6. Conclusion

In conclusion, task analysis is a fundamental method in UX research and design, enabling designers to gain deep insights into user behaviors, preferences, and interactions with digital products. By understanding the interconnectedness with related knowledge such as landing pages, native apps, hybrid apps, A/B testing, user feedback, and error analysis, businesses can implement a comprehensive task analysis strategy to optimize user experiences and drive success.